### Changelog — Tracewick 4.2 default changes

Tracewick now enables cross-service request tracing by default. Spans propagate through the Harbin gateway and the queue workers without per-service opt-in, and sampling moved from head-based to tail-based. Teams that disabled tracing locally should remove their overrides before Friday's deploy. The new shipped defaults for the collector are listed below.

config for tagaf-bawif:
[norok]
host = norok.ordinworks.local
user = norok_svc
database = norok_prod

Handing off the Slatemap tile cache to Priya before the sync. Current state: L2 cache hit rate ~82%, eviction storms on zoom levels 14–16 still unresolved. Workaround in place: pinned hot tiles for the Brindleport region. Don't touch the TTL config until the invalidation fix lands — it masks a race in the render queue. Remaining tasks, benchmarks, and the eviction-storm investigation notes are all collected on the internal page below.

runbook for tahag-fajep: https://confluence.lumicsys.internal/pages/display/browse/display

## Step 3: Switch the renderer to Inkpress v4

Before tagging the release, point the markdown rendering pipeline at the new Inkpress v4 sanitizer. The old renderer is removed in this version, so skipping this step breaks all docs pages. Verify the preview job passes once before promoting. The pipeline should be updated to use the following configuration values.

config for bahop-baduf:
[kasion]
team = lamath
access_code = ac_d807e5
host = kasion.paliqcloud.corp
port = 4000
owner = julix.tamvan
peer = frair.qorvelsoft.local